Chat OnlineOct 09, 2014 Mining Industry Profile: Iron The Tilden Mine operation owned by the Cleveland-Cliffs Company is one of many facilities currently using cationic flotation as part of its iron ore beneficiation process (Nummela and Iwasaki 1986). Some of the reagents commonly used in the cationic flotation process are listed in Table 1-6 (Ryan 1991).

Chat OnlineIron ore extraction is mainly performed through open pit mining operations, resulting in significant tailings generation. The iron ore production system usually involves three stages: mining, processing and pelletizing activities. Of these, processing ensures that an adequate iron grade and chemistry is achieved prior to the pelletizing stage.
Chat OnlineA process for upgrading low-grade magnetite-containing iron ore with minimum fine grinding. The dry ore is first comminuted to between about three-fourths inch and 10 mesh particle size and magnetically separated. The dry tailing is discarded and the concentrate is ground to between about 20 and 100 mesh and again subjected to dry magnetic separation.
